Discover Shanghai, a vibrant metropolis where historic charm blends seamlessly with futuristic skylines. Stroll along The Bund to admire colonial-era architecture facing the dazzling skyscrapers of Pudong across the Huangpu River. From luxury shopping streets and rooftop bars to traditional gardens and world-famous cuisine, Shanghai offers an unforgettable mix of East and West. Whether you explore bustling markets, cruise the river at night, or enjoy panoramic city views from iconic towers, Shanghai captures the dynamic spirit of modern China while preserving its rich cultural heritage.


Escape the modern skyline of Shanghai and discover the timeless charm of nearby ancient water towns. Zhujiajiao, often called the “Venice of Shanghai,” is famous for its stone bridges, narrow canals, traditional houses, and peaceful boat rides. Visitors can stroll through centuries-old streets, sample local snacks, and experience the relaxed atmosphere of Jiangnan culture. Beyond Zhujiajiao, other picturesque water towns around Shanghai offer beautiful waterways, historic architecture, and authentic local traditions. These scenic destinations provide a perfect contrast to the fast-paced city and are ideal for a relaxing cultural getaway.
